А АTuesday, 5 January 2016

Правка куста HKCU с помощью MS SССM.


Всем привет.


Так получилось что под Новый Год надо было срочно менять ветку реестра у пользователя. Ну сами понимаете, когда пользователь думает о новогоднем столе его поднимать из-за рабочего компьютера не легко. Конечно помог SCCM. Но был нюанс. А именно -  менять надо было значение в ветке HKCU.

Ну сделать файлик hkcu1.reg с следующим содержанием не проблема:
[HKEY_CURRENT_USER\Software\ARM8\CurrentSec]
"Certific"="http://certif.xyzxyz64.net/certific/"

А для раздачи командный файл вот такого содержания:
@echo on
chcp 1251

REM импорт файла hkcu1.reg
reg import hkcu1.reg

REM проверка значения после импорта
PowerShell.exe "Get-ItemProperty -path HKCU:Software\ARM8\CurrentSec -name "Certific""

exit /b 0

А вот чтобы попасть именно в HKCU то надо быть аккуратным. Тут права Администратора не подходят, нужен как раз Пользователь. Поэтому при создании программы в MS SССM на раздачу (deployment) надо указать обязательно чтобы был логин Пользователя  и под его же правами. Смотрите рисунок. 



Ничего сложного, но новичок может этот момент  упустить.
Успехов!


No comments:

Post a Comment

А что вы думаете по этому поводу?

Версия на печать

Популярное